We have just installed a Sharp MX-3111u Photocopier onto our network but are unable to get it to print. Print jobs show in the queue but then just disappear. We installed it with the PCL6 drivers and pushed it out with Group policy. All computers (Win7, XP & Server 2008) can see the potocopier and its properties and also the device can be access via its web interface.

 

Any ideas anyone? Thanks

We have a Sharp photocopier on our network. We wanted to use the codes for color accounting. I set it up with two definitions, one to only use Black and white and another to use Color. For the Black and White we used a generic code that everyone could use, but everyone has to put it in at least the first time. For the color codes, each department has a different code and it has to be put in each time they print. If people try to connect directly to the printer, setting up a TCPIP port, it will not print without the codes. That is what it sounds like you have.

Oh oh oh! Just had exactly the same issue on a 2310 . Does the device click out of standby like it's receiving the print job then do nothing?

 

I found out the Bursar failed to pay for the optional extra so the photocopier understood PCL6!

 

If you go back onto Sharp's website there is another driver language for the sharp photocopiers, SAPL if I remember correctly. Download the 64 bit and 32 bit versions, install as normal and away you go. Or at least away I went.
